Chris has just started blogging and he has a great post up on his blog about the importance of taking smaller bites when starting a company.
…one big takeaway was a collective resolve to build our next business by “taking smaller bites”, working toward a vision by executing more thoroughly around discrete building blocks of the idea.
I completely agree with this perspective. Even if you’ve got a grand vision, you have to execute like crazy in one small area. Once you matter a lot to a group of people, it becomes easier to reach out to more. Trying to matter to everyone at once is a tough game.
